
This document provides detailed technical data on various standard structural profiles used in construction and engineering. The profiles include square and rectangular tubes, channel sections, round tubes, I-beams, square bars, round rods, flat plates, and six-arrow rods. Each profile type is characterized by dimensions, section area, weight per meter, and moments of inertia.
